ATLANTIC COAST LINE R. CO. v. BROTHERHOOD OF RAILROAD TRAINMEN

No. ___.

384 U.S. 967 (1966)

ATLANTIC COAST LINE R. CO. ET AL. v. BROTHERHOOD OF RAILROAD TRAINMEN ET AL.

Supreme Court of United States.

June 6, 1966.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Dennis G. Lyons, Prime F. Osborn III, C.D. Towers, Jr., and W.E. Grissett, Jr., for petitioners. Neal Rutledge for respondents.


The application for reinstatement of the limited preliminary injunction of the United States District Court for the Middle District of Florida of May 10, 1966, and the opposition thereto, presented to MR. JUSTICE BLACK, and by him referred to the Court, is granted upon condition that a petition for a writ of certiorari be filed in this Court on or before June 11, 1966.
